Transaction e3cd08723affad1d819526152ac96bba3d86efa070b38dc3406c2a89d7f5a60f
1 Input
1 Output
-
e3cd08723affad1d819526152ac96bba3d86efa070b38dc3406c2a89d7f5a60f:0
- value
- 3874915
- script pubkey
- OP_0 OP_PUSHBYTES_32 94845f8d2f22d57ce4b4186aea598db9a98a91ae12991406741e1db3a475816a
- address
- bc1qjjz9lrf0yt2hee95rp4w5kvdhx5c4ydwz2v3gpn5rcwm8fr4s94q0aj3my